Output 84a4baecb5532ca28f42bdea87a58e403da14a4d69374e44952331fbc19421e1:0

value
438669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82016cbbd256852b0ed255c9e9be6dc30bb129a OP_EQUAL
address
3QJywhmaPXQVrZvwqZWMrEp5H9Sfu7RyPs
transaction
84a4baecb5532ca28f42bdea87a58e403da14a4d69374e44952331fbc19421e1
confirmations
337803
spent
true